SAVANNAH, GA (March 21, 2022) –Savannah Police arrested two suspects on March 18 following a shooting of an adult female and kidnapping of an infant child.
Around 4 a.m. March 18, a 25-year-old woman arrived at Memorial Medical Center suffering from non-life-threatening gunshot wounds. Upon an investigation into the incident, detectives determined that the shooting occurred in the 1800 block of Waters Avenue and was the result of an ongoing dispute related to an earlier incident in that same location. Further investigation determined that the earlier incident, which occurred about one hour prior, also involved the armed kidnapping of a 9-month-old child from his mother.
Detectives quickly identified the kidnapping suspect as the child’s father, 25-year-old Jamari Taishawn Chisholm. That afternoon, multiple units to include SPD Strategic Investigations Unit, Criminal Investigations Unit, SWAT, Chatham Narcotics Team and the FBI assisted in identifying a residence in the 1000 block of Jefferson Street as a location of interest for Chisholm and another suspect. Both suspects were located at the home and taken into custody. SWAT entered the residence and located the baby. Other children, who were not connected to the incident, were also removed from the home and kept safe by police until their guardians arrived.
Chisolm was booked into the Chatham County jail on charges of aggravated assault and kidnapping. Antonio Stefan Johnson, 20, was booked on a charge of aggravated assault.
